Do you have to put icing under the fondant on a cake?
You don't have to put icing under fondant, but it's highly recommended. Here's why:
* Stability: Fondant is thin and delicate. It can crack or tear easily if it's directly applied to the cake. A layer of buttercream or ganache provides a smooth, stable base for the fondant to adhere to.
* Flavor: A layer of icing underneath adds a layer of flavor and richness to the cake. This is especially important if the cake is dry or if the fondant itself doesn't have much flavor.
* Moisture barrier: Fondant can absorb moisture from the cake, causing it to become soggy. A layer of icing helps prevent this by creating a barrier between the cake and the fondant.
* Smoother finish: Even if you apply fondant to a perfectly smooth cake, small imperfections can still show through. An icing layer helps to even out the surface, resulting in a smoother, more professional-looking finish.
Exceptions:
* Fondant cakes for a specific look: Some cakes, like those with a crumb-coated finish, might not require a layer of icing under the fondant.
* Specialty fondant: Some fondant brands are specifically designed to be applied directly to the cake without an icing layer.
General rule of thumb: It's always best to err on the side of caution and use a layer of icing under your fondant. It will ensure a more stable, flavorful, and professional-looking cake.
